One of the primary benefits of using expanding foam for UPVC windows is its excellent insulating properties When properly applied, expanding foam expands and hardens, creating a tight seal that prevents drafts, air leakage, and moisture infiltration This helps to improve the energy efficiency of your windows by reducing heat loss in the winter and heat gain in the summer By sealing gaps and cracks with expanding foam, you can lower your energy bills, improve the comfort of your home, and reduce your carbon footprint.
In addition to its insulating properties, expanding foam also provides excellent soundproofing benefits By filling gaps and voids around window frames with expanding foam, you can significantly reduce the amount of noise that enters your home from the outside This is especially beneficial if you live in a noisy neighborhood or near a busy street Expanding foam can help create a quieter and more peaceful indoor environment, allowing you to enjoy a higher level of comfort and privacy.

By filling in gaps and voids around window frames, expanding foam provides additional support and reinforcement, helping to prevent moisture damage, rot, and decay This can help extend the lifespan of your windows and reduce the need for costly repairs or replacements in the future Additionally, expanding foam is resistant to mold, mildew, and pests, further enhancing the longevity of your windows.
Another advantage of using expanding foam for UPVC windows is its ease of application Expanding foam is available in aerosol cans or gun-grade formulas, making it easy to apply in tight or hard-to-reach areas The foam expands to fill gaps and conforms to the shape of the window frame, ensuring a precise and secure seal This can help simplify the installation process and reduce the time and effort required to properly seal your windows Additionally, expanding foam is compatible with a variety of materials, including UPVC, wood, metal, and masonry, making it a versatile and convenient option for window sealing.
